Effects of alcohol causes different things to our body which changes our behavior after a few shots, depending on our alcohol tolerance. **The Ninja** We usually call this person "ninja" after escaping from the group during drinking sessions. When everybody's getting entertained by the others the ninja gets away without any sound. **The Babysitter** Some dads just like to mingle and bring their children to where their having fun with friends. He sits there enjoying his drink while his kid plays with his friends' children. It's never safe to bring kids around especially when you go to far places. Some dad's would drink at home while they babysit and moms who just went shopping come home with **perplex** look seeing their children in messy situations, for example their faces covered with baby powder. **The Racer** Some drunk individuals get so excited that they think they are in a race. Owning the road and crawling like **worm** afterwards. Most accidents is related to alcohol drinking and worst cases lead to death. Alcohol related accidents truly crashes our lives into **ashes**. **The Conversationalist** This person gets really good in different topics when the mind submerges in alcohol. He gets good **support** from friends with his convincing powers. **The Exorcist** Some drunk **people** lose their minds.
